Output 2450490023e0b5dec800d6a9beb4c66cffef742e6b99abff9f84a39af4e0360e:1

value
669316
script pubkey
OP_0 OP_PUSHBYTES_20 331ca79bc7116a94a3fcf1d9f503a586dffa8efa
address
bc1qxvw20x78z94ffglu78vl2qa9sm0l4rh6q7a4xm
transaction
2450490023e0b5dec800d6a9beb4c66cffef742e6b99abff9f84a39af4e0360e
spent
true